Appeal No. 96-2621 Application No. 08/077,348 This is an appeal from the final rejection of claims 1 through 8. The disclosed invention relates to a method and system operating in an object oriented programming environment for storing and restoring object persistent attribute data to and from a persistent storage medium. Claim 1 is illustrative of the claimed invention, and it reads as follows: 1. A system for storing data for a selected object to a persistent medium in an object oriented computer system also having a memory, a processor, and operator interaction means, wherein data resides in system objects in said memory, and wherein said data is manipulated by processing methods associated with said object, the system comprising: attribute extraction means for determining a number, names, and types of attributes defined for said selected object, said attribute extraction means being responsive to a data storage request; method construction means for constructing a method invocation request to get attribute values for the attributes extracted by said attribute extraction means, said method construction being responsive to said data storage request; data formatting means for formatting said attribute names, types and values for storage to said persistent medium; and data restoration means for restoring said attributes to a restored object instance. 2Page: Previous 1 2 3 4 5 6 7 NextLast modified: November 3, 2007